An agronomist wanted to compare the yield of three different varieties of rice (A, B, C). So, within a field, he randomly assigned each variety to five plots. The yield[s] in pounds per acre were recorded for each plot.

(d) What are the experimental units in the study? How many are there in total?

(e) What is the name of the design of this experiment? (Single factor, two-factor, block)

(f) Outline the design of the experiment.
